Energy costs in West Virginia

Residential electricity in West Virginia runs about 15.57¢/kWh, with a typical monthly residential electric bill near $165. Natural gas runs about $20.45/Mcf. Add this to rent when you compare buildings; it can shift total monthly housing cost by 10–20%.

Source: U.S. Energy Information Administration, retail-sales (electricity) and natural gas residential pricing series, 12-month rolling average.

HUD income limits : Taylor County, WV

FY2025. Area median income: $72,300.

Household size30% AMI50% AMI80% AMI
1 person$15,650$25,350$40,500
2 people$21,150$28,950$46,300
3 people$26,650$32,550$52,100
4 people$32,150$36,150$57,850
5 people$37,650$39,050$62,500
6 people$41,950$41,950$67,150
7 people$44,850$44,850$71,750
8 people$47,750$47,750$76,400

HUD calculates income limits per household size relative to the area’s median family income. Properties may serve renters in any combination of these tiers; eligibility is determined per program.
